tl2000 drive removal

my TL2000 keeps showing a warning because I removed the second drive from it

also in  backup exec it is always detected again at restart (in offline state)

how do I clear that?

    The manual says:

    To remove the "Missing drive" indicators on the Operator Control Panel
    (Attention LED) and the Web User Interface (System Status screen), modify
    or resubmit logical library setting (Operator Control Panel: Configure >
    Logical Libraries or Web User Interface: Configure Library > Logical
    Libraries).

    What you can also try is to try to flash the library firmware.  When doing a library firmware your system should inventory and only see one drive and should remove all other drives.
